#EC61B4 Hex Color Code

#EC61B4

The Hexadecimal Color #EC61B4 is a contrast shade of Hot Pink. #EC61B4 RGB value is rgb(236, 97, 180). RGB Color Model of #EC61B4 consists of 92% red, 38% green and 70% blue. HSL color Mode of #EC61B4 has 324°(degrees) Hue, 79% Saturation and 65% Lightness. #EC61B4 color has an wavelength of 416n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#EC61B4 is #FF66CC.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#EC61B4 is #E6B. The Closest Color to #EC61B4 is #FF69B4. Official Name of #EC61B4 Hex Code is Hot Pink.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#EC61B4 is 0 Cyan 59 Magenta 24 Yellow 7 Black and #EC61B4 CMY is 0, 59, 24.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#EC61B4 is hsl(324,79,65,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(324, 59, 93).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#EC61B4 is 47.11, 29.68, 46.42.
Hex8 Value of #EC61B4 is #EC61B4FF. Decimal Value of #EC61B4 is 15491508 and Octal Value of #EC61B4 is 73060664. Binary Value of #EC61B4 is 11101100, 1100001, 10110100 and Android of #EC61B4 is 4293681588 / 0xffec61b4.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#EC61B4 is 0.382, 0.241, 0.241 and YIQ Color Space of #EC61B4 is 148.023, 56.1622, 55.2281.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#EC61B4 is 39.73, 17.52, 46.19.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#EC61B4 is 61.38, 62.17, -17.12.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#EC61B4 is 61.38, 80.21, -36.23.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#EC61B4 is 61.38, 64.48, 344.6. Hunter Lab variable of #EC61B4 is 54.48, 59.02, -12.38.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#EC61B4

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
